Just a few tips for using some of my more detailed molds, like the Miniature Succulents Mold you can find here on Etsy - www.etsy.com/listing/60077712...
**You could also place the mold filled with polymer clay in the freezer or fridge for a few minutes and that will harden the clay without curing, makes demolding tons easier**
